About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Inc.
Regeneron Pharmaceuticals, Inc. is a biotechnology company that develops, manufactures and markets antibody-based medicines for ophthalmology, oncology, immunology, infectious disease and rare disorders. Founded in 1988 and headquartered in Tarrytown, New York, Regeneron uses its proprietary VelociSuite technologies to discover fully human monoclonal antibodies and other therapeutic proteins. Its FDA-approved products include EYLEA, Dupixent, Libtayo, Praluent and Kevzara, while a broad pipeline addresses asthma, cancer, Ebola, COVID-19 and other diseases. The company operates research, manufacturing and clinical facilities across the United States and collaborates with Sanofi, Bayer and other partners worldwide.
